The ideal candidate is a self-motivated, multi-tasker, and demonstrated team-player. You will be a Go developer responsible for the development of new software products and enhancements to existing products. You should excel in working with large-scale applications and frameworks and have outstanding communication.
Responsibilities
- Actively and directly contributing to our microservices, architecture and process improvements
- Work with backend team to build features/refactoring to maintain, improve and clean the code
- Coordinate with stakeholders (Product, QA, Scrum Master)
- Willing to learn and work across the tech stack to solve the business problem at hand
Qualifications
- Min 1-2 years experience
- Have experience using Golang, and MySQL/NoSQL/PosgreSQL/Elasticsearch
- Nice to have experience using messaging system like Google Pubsub/RabbitMQ/Apache Kafka
- Nice to have experience using Google Cloud Platform/AWS
- A positive motivated individual who enjoys technical challenges
- Have solid analytical thinking and system design skill
- Good problem solving skills
- Experienced in Git workflow
- Fundamental microservices architecture